Apparatus, and associated method, for facilitating communication handover in packet radio communication system

Abstract
Apparatus, and an associated method, for facilitating handover of communications between a source radio gateway and a target radio gateway of a packet radio communication system. Subsequent to handover of communications from the source to the target radio gateways, a default frame is generated at the target gateway. The default frame is forwarded to a communication station operable pursuant to a communication session with a mobile station, the communication session of which has been handed over from the source to the target radio gateway. The default frame identifies, to the communication station, the identity of the target gateway. Thereby, the communication station is informed that the target gateway is the address to which additional data generated at the communication station is to be routed.
